responsive-design-view
全部标签 我在运行两个TableView时遇到问题s在一个ViewController.编辑:为了使问题更容易理解,我将代码片段放在代码下方。可能相关的事情:两者都使用自定义单元格。从我对调试器所做的工作来看,它虽然没有通过以下if语句:if(tableView==self.tblFriendsList){...}3.最初我尝试使用ContainmentView添加第二个UITableViewController,但现在我选择尝试使用UITableView。包含View(包括两个tableViews)来自一个NIB。我已经尝试手动添加委托(delegate)和数据源,并通过文件的所有者。我已经更
我有一个tabBar应用程序,有很多View。有没有办法知道特定的UIViewController当前是否在UIViewController中可见?(寻找属性) 最佳答案 varonScreen:Bool=falseoverridefuncviewWillAppear(animated:Bool){super.viewWillAppear(animated:animated)onScreen=true}overridefuncviewWillDisappear(animated:Bool){super.viewWillDisappe
问题是当一个继承了PayPalPaymentDelegate的类时,我仅在启动画面后出现黑屏。起初我以为这是我的PayPalMobile绑定(bind)所以我使用了这个PayPalMobilebinding亚历杭德罗。我使用他的绑定(bind)和我的绑定(bind)得到了相同的结果。我跑了Alejandrosampleapp它完美地工作。我不知道为什么我的黑屏。什么可能导致我的项目出现此问题?到目前为止我做了什么:我将部署目标从8.4更改为9.2,并将主界面从none更改为LoginViewController,并收到了同样的问题。制定了一个新的解决方案,添加了我的PayPalMobi
我是iOS应用程序开发的新手,也是Objective-C编码的新手。我不知道这是否可能。首先让我描述一下我做了什么,然后再描述我想要什么。我在下面添加了屏幕截图,您可以直接查看或先阅读说明然后查看屏幕截图。因此,我创建了一个带有自定义View的自定义xib。我将其命名为Menu.h和.c我在那里放了四个按钮,每个按钮也是在该自定义View中创建的IBOutlet。它们现在是在运行时创建的。我必须在“用户定义运行时属性”设置下为Storyboard中的Controller设置一些属性。我可以使用awakeFromNib函数在自定义View中获取该值。有了它,现在我可以轻松访问和更改这些按
我想在UIView上的一行中绘制一个适合给定矩形宽度的字符串(很像adjustsFontSizeToFitWidth用于UILabel当行数=1时执行)。我正在尝试计算适合矩形的字体大小,如下所示。-(UIFont*)fontforWidth:(CGFloat)widthString:(NSString*)stringToFit{CGFloatwidthForIdealFontSize=[selfwidthForIdealFontSizeWithString:stringToFit];CGFloatrequiredFontSize=(KIdealFontSize/widthForIde
我正在快速使用revealviewcontroller。成功登录后,我的控件应该转到显示ViewController。但是当我移动到显示ViewController时,我的菜单栏按钮不起作用。letsvc:SWRevealViewController=self.storyboard?.instantiateViewControllerWithIdentifier("reveal")as!SWRevealViewControllerletnavigationController=UINavigationController(rootViewController:svc)self.pres
我是iOS的新手,我很努力地使用nsurlconnectionPOST方法在选择器View中显示值(id)的特定对象。当我单击按钮时,它使用nslog但不在选择器View中显示“id”的所有值。编码按钮操作:-(IBAction)sendDataUsingGet:(id)sender{[selfsendDataToServer:@"GET"];[self.pickerdatareloadAllComponents];[self.viewaddSubview:pickerdata];}委托(delegate)方法:-(void)connectionDidFinishLoading:(NS
我的项目在没有Storyboard的情况下运行,所以我在AppDelegate中加载了我的View:-(BOOL)application:(UIApplication*)applicationdidFinishLaunchingWithOptions:(NSDictionary*)launchOptions{UIWindow*window=[[UIWindowalloc]initWithFrame:[[UIScreenmainScreen]bounds]];self.window=window;self.window.rootViewController=[[SYLoginContro
这是我的代码。我对Xcode很陌生。当我点击tableview单元格时,我得到了UIActionSheet。为了关闭UIActionSheet,我使用了UITapGestureRecognizer。它对我不起作用。-(void)tableView:(UITableView*)aTableViewdidSelectRowAtIndexPath:(NSIndexPath*)indexPath{UITableViewCell*cell=[aTableViewcellForRowAtIndexPath:indexPath];UILabel*lbl=(UILabel*)[cell.content
出于某种原因,我的页脚与表格重叠,而不是充当页脚,直至底部。这很可能是一个自动布局varcoreView=UIView()//ThisisthefootervarpostBody=UILabel()//Thisisthelabel,whichwilldeterminetheheightofthefooter.letnib=UINib(nibName:"MessagesTableViewCell",bundle:nil)letnibSimple=UINib(nibName:"SimpleMessagesTableViewCell",bundle:nil)self.tableView.re